Sunny (Sunny Benefits, Inc.) is a Charleston, South Carolina-based financial technology company that combines payments, supplemental benefits, and rewards for health plans, managed care organizations, and employer groups. Its core products are the Sunny Visa Prepaid Card β€” issued by The Bancorp Bank, N.A. under a license from Visa U.S.A. β€” and a companion mobile app through which members view available benefits and balances, locate nearby participating stores, confirm item eligibility online or in store, and earn cash back.

The platform consolidates multiple benefit categories onto a single card and account, and layers on engagement mechanics: members complete healthy actions to earn rewards redeemable from a marketplace of brands, and can participate in trivia and sweepstakes for prizes. Sunny markets fully white-labeled deployments so the payer's or employer's brand remains member-facing, along with participation reporting that lets sponsors see how enrollees use their benefits and target further engagement. Stated buyer objectives addressed include Medicare Advantage Star ratings, member acquisition and retention, benefits education and awareness, and reduced administrative load through a digital-first, mobile-enabled model that the company says reduces inbound calls and paper.

The company positions its offering around an open-loop payment network rather than a closed-loop, merchant-restricted card. Through Visa, cardholders can transact at over 150 million merchant locations worldwide, with filtered, benefit-eligible spend available at more than 60,000 locations in the United States, including strategic partner Costco.

Business model

Sunny sells a customizable, white-labeled benefits engagement platform to payers β€” managed care organizations, commercial health plans, and employer groups β€” that fund supplemental benefits, incentives, and rewards for their members and employees. The company supplies the card, app, benefit administration, rewards marketplace, and participation reporting; member-facing value such as paid Costco Gold Star memberships is offered by payers alongside their supplemental benefits.

Latest developments

In June 2025 Sunny announced a collaboration with Visa enabling members to spend health benefits and app-earned rewards via the Sunny Visa Prepaid Card across Visa's open-loop network. This followed a January 2025 announcement of SOC 2 Type II compliance certification and the December 2024 Costco partnership. The Android app listing shows a most recent update dated August 2026.

Market position

Sunny presents itself as a financial technology innovator at the intersection of consumer engagement and payments in healthcare, working with Visa and Costco to serve Medicare Advantage, D-SNP, commercial, and employer-sponsored populations. Its Costco program is described as first-of-its-kind for supplemental benefits.

Sunny contrasts its open-loop Visa card with closed-loop supplemental benefit cards limited to payer-approved merchants, arguing broader acceptance reduces declined transactions, customer-service calls, and administrative burden while increasing benefit utilization. Additional differentiators cited are the unification of payments, benefits, and rewards on one platform, full white-labeling, engagement analytics on enrollee participation, and an exclusive-style Costco program that bundles a paid Gold Star membership with supplemental benefits.

Technology

The product consists of a mobile application (available on Google Play, with 500+ downloads recorded) and the Sunny Visa Prepaid Card issued by The Bancorp Bank, N.A. Card processing runs over VisaNet's open-loop network, with merchant-category and item-level filtering to restrict spend to benefit-eligible purchases; app features include balance viewing, nearby store lookup, online and in-store eligibility checks, healthy-action tracking, and rewards redemption. The company holds SOC 2 Type II compliance certification. Its web stack includes WordPress with a Genesis theme, PHP, jQuery, UIkit, Gravity Forms, Cloudflare, and Microsoft 365.

Go-to-market

Sunny goes to market through direct enterprise sales to payers and employers (with an SVP of Sales listed among key contacts) and through partnerships with large consumer brands and networks β€” notably Costco and Visa β€” that it uses to differentiate payer offerings. Solutions are delivered white-labeled under the client's brand, with inbound contact via its website and a partnership inbox.

Health plans and managed care organizations, including Medicare Advantage plans and Dual Eligible Special Needs Plans (D-SNPs), commercial health plans, and employer groups; end users are plan members and employees.

Geography

Headquartered at 145 King St., Suite 102, Charleston, South Carolina, with operations in the United States; the Sunny Visa Prepaid Card is valid only in the U.S., though the underlying Visa network spans over 150 million merchant locations worldwide.

Risks & controversies

Sunny depends on third parties for core delivery β€” card issuance by The Bancorp Bank, N.A., network access via Visa, and retail reach via Costco β€” and card use is limited to the U.S. with no cash or ATM access. Third-party directory figures on revenue, valuation, headcount, and funding are estimates rather than company-confirmed data.

Dec 2024
Sunny partners with Costco on supplemental benefits program

Sunny announced a partnership with Costco enabling Medicare Advantage plan members to use supplemental benefits at Costco on eligible items including OTC, food, fuel, hearing, and optical services, with payers able to offer members a paid Costco Gold Star membership.
